How Our Rapid Structural Drying Service Actually Works
Our process for rapid structural drying involves a thorough assessment of your property, detection of moisture levels, and a customized drying plan. We use specialized equipment to extract water and dry the affected area. Don’t risk further damage by delaying the process. Our team will get the job done quickly and efficiently.
Step 1: Assessment and Moisture Detection
We’ll send a team to your property to assess the damage and use specialized equipment to detect moisture levels. This is a critical step in developing a drying plan that meets your needs.
Step 2: Containment and Preparation
We’ll contain the affected area to prevent moisture from spreading and prepare the space for drying. This may involve removing furniture, carpets, and other items that could impede the drying process.
Step 3: Drying and Extraction
We’ll use specialized equipment to extract water from the affected area and begin the drying process. This may involve the use of industrial-strength fans and dehumidifiers.
Step 4: Monitoring and Maintenance
Our team will regularly monitor the affected area to ensure the drying process is progressing as planned. We may need to make adjustments to the drying plan to ensure best results.

Warning Signs You Need Rapid Structural Drying
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and health risks. Don’t wait until it’s too late. Look out for these signs of water damage: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of mold growth. If you notice persistent musty smells in your home, act quickly to prevent further damage.
Water Stains on Walls and Ceilings
Water stains can be a sign of a leak or water damage. If you notice water stains on your walls or ceilings, investigate the source and address the issue quickly.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ice changes in your flooring, don’t delay in seeking professional help.
Visible Water Damage or Leaks
Visible water damage or leaks can be a sign of a serious issue. If you notice water pooling or seeping from your walls, act quickly to prevent further damage.
Unexplained Mold or Mildew Growth
Mold and mildew growth can be a sign of water damage or poor ventilation. If you notice unexplained mold or mildew growth in your home, investigate the source and address the issue quickly.
Unpleasant Sounds or Creaks
Unpleasant sounds or creaks can be a sign of water damage or structural issues. If you notice unusual sounds or creaks in your home, don’t delay in seeking professional help.

Rapid Structural Drying Cost in Pueblo West, CO
The cost of rapid structural drying in Pueblo West, CO, will v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the scope of the project. Get a free estimate today to find out the cost of your specific project.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Moisture detection and assessment | $200 – $500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Containment and preparation | $500 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of materials involved |
| Drying and extraction | $1,000 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used |
| Monitoring and maintenance | $500 – $1,000 | Frequency of monitoring, complexity of the project |
| Equipment rental and buy |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ment used |
| More repairs and restoration | $1,000 – $5,000 | Scope of the project, materials involved |
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. Get a free estimate today to find out the cost of your specific project.
